What Is Showcase?
Stetson Showcase is a celebration of achievement that was established to foster an appreciation for academic excellence at Stetson University. Established in 1999, the event has grown to be one of the oldest and most distinctive comprehensive undergraduate research days in the United States.
Student presenters share their research through presentations, portfolios, posters, readings, music and theater performances, art shows, and multimedia work. They present their knowledge in professional settings for audiences that include judges, faculty, fellow students and interested members of the community.
The Importance of Showcase
“Since its debut in 1999, Showcase has been one of the most distinctive comprehensive Undergraduate Research Days in the United States. Not only is it one of the oldest of its kind, but it has also proven itself distinctive nationally from its inclusiveness. Other campus Undergraduate Research Days are designed for Honors students, or graduating seniors, or STEM majors or posters or academic presentations only. Stetson, with its significant emphasis on undergraduate research opportunities in all years and its mandatory capstone in all fields of Arts, Sciences, Creative Arts, Music and several of Business degrees, has a wealth of student posters, presentations, recitals, art exhibits, dramatic performances and business ventures every year. On top of that, Showcase welcomes first and second-year Honors projects, the best junior recitalists, theatrical performances and entrepreneurial projects. The day is an amazing kaleidoscope of Stetson’s undergraduate excellence, academic rigor and cutting-edge creativity in ways that other schools can only envy.”
Professor Kimberly Reiter, Chair of the Undergraduate Research Committee at Stetson University
